Catholic Jubilee. A special door at the Vatican is only open during the Jubilee year, which happens on the 25th year. The last one happened in the year 2000.
I can’t remember what it is called, but the Jewish faith has a freedom from bondage tradition every 7 years.

Hmm. Unless you are an adherent to the rites of St Oswald (Denmark?) who had the misfortune to die on the 29th February, and hence he gets a quarter of the feasts of his fellow Saints. Of course, whether there are any rites specifically expected of the goodly Saint is another question entirely...
In the Arimathea context, it is one of the five "Zero" days, which are spread fairly evenly throughout the year, and as such remain a bit of a mystery when it comes to applying any sensible meaning to them. (29 Feb, 26 May, 14 Jun, 19 Oct and 31 Dec in case you are wondering...).
